The followup and companion volume to the New York Times bestselling How to Read Literature Like a Professora lively and entertaining guide to understanding and dissecting novels to make everyday reading more enriching, satisfying, and funOf all the literary forms, the novel is arguably the most discussed . . . and fretted over. From Miguel de Cervantess Don Quixote to the works of Jane Austen, F. Scott Fitzgerald, Ernest Hemingway, and todays masters, the novel has grown with and adapted to changing societies and technologies, mixing tradition and innovation in every age throughout history.Thomas C. Fosterthe sage and scholar who ingeniously led readers through the fascinating symbolic codes of great literature in his first book, How to Read Literature Like a Professornow examines the grammar of the popular novel. Exploring how authors choices about structurepoint of view, narrative voice, first page, chapter construction, character emblems, and narrative (dis)continuitycreate meaning and a special literary language, How to Read Novels Like a Professor shares the keys to this language with readers who want to get more insight, more understanding, and more pleasure from their reading.
